Finding the right key

If you have lost or damaged your Lexus key, you can get an alternative through a locksmith or dealer. They can program the key and make sure it is working properly. If you are looking to save money, consider purchasing a replacement from a non-OEM aftermarket provider. Be aware that these keys may not be compatible with your vehicle and could cause serious issues.

Most lexus key fob price vehicles require a special transponder key to unlock the doors and to start the engine. These chips are located inside the keys and send a signal when they're near the computer of the vehicle. This assures that only the right key is used to start the car. The chips can be damaged by water, coffee or other substances. They can also fail due to daily usage or exposure to extreme temperatures.

For most models, the key replacement process is straightforward. However it's important to keep in mind that if you have a smart key or key fob that is requiring coding for replacement, the process may take longer. The locksmith must first find the appropriate device, and then research the programming protocol specific to the lexus key replacement near me model. Ask your locksmith whether they are able to program keys prior to hiring them. In addition, it's important to note that if you have replaced the ignition cylinder in the past they might not be in a position to program a new key.

Getting a key cut

There are a variety of options to replace your Lexus key when you've lost it. For a replacement, you can go to an automotive locksmith or dealership. The process is easy and the keys are programmed for use in your vehicle after they've been replaced. However, the process can take longer in the event that additional services are needed.

It is essential to inform the dealer or locksmith the type of Lexus car key you were using whether it came with chip or not, as well as if it was an intelligent fob remote "push to start" or regular "non-transponder" key. This will help them determine if they are able to cut the key with a code or if they have to replace the ignition lock cylinder or cylinder, which is more expensive.

It is best to locate a locksmith with a high-security laser machine that can make Lexus transponder keys and smart push to start key fobs. They usually cost less than the dealership, which can charge hundreds of dollars for one replacement key. You may be able to avail the service on-site which will save you the expense of towing your car to the dealer. It is crucial to remember that they'll need documents to verify the ownership and authenticity of the vehicle. This includes your driver's license, registration and insurance documents.
